    Keith Klein
    Founder & CEO, Institute of Eating Management
    History
    Trained in Clinical Nutrition at the Institute of Specialized Medicine during the early 1980s, Keith Klein spent five years at the Institute working along side some of Houston's most prestigious physicians. In 1986, Keith began working with psychiatrist Dr. John H. Simms, where he became the Dietetic Director. Keith designed and implemented the dietary protocol and dietetic programs that were used in all of Dr. Simm's clinics. After Dr. Simm's retired, Keith opened The Texas Nutrition Clinic in conjunction with Dr. Ron Preston and the Houston Sports Medicine Clinic.

    Books
    Mr. Klein has authored:

    "Weight Control for a Young America"
    "Lean for Life"
    "Get Lean"
    “The Healthy Chef Cookbook
    “Kidtrition Kafe Kookbook
    He has also been a major contributor to several popular books like the: EAS Supplement Review, Get Fit and Larry North's latest book & The Great American Slimdown.

    Magazines
    He has featured columns in:

    Muscle Media
    Modern Muscle
    Fitness Express
    Health & Fitness
    Vie Women's Magazine.
    He was the nutrition editor for City Fitness Magazine and the publisher of the Watchdog Newsletter.

    Radio
    Stay tunned to THE BIZRADIO RADIO NETWORK on Saturdays from 12-2 on 1360 in Dallas and 12-2 pm on 1320 in Houston.
    He has also hosted his own nationally syndicated radio program on the Prime Sports Network.
    Keith hosted his own television show called Smart Bodies, which aired weekday mornings on the motivational channel called TPN.
    Keith is currently doing a Health Beat report every Sunday morning at 8:15 AM on KPRC Channel 2 News.
